D & N BANK v. US, 02-5130, 02-5144

Because plaintiff has not demonstrated that there was a contract that could have been breached by the 1989 enactment of the Financial Institutions Reform, Recovery and Enforcement Act, the Court of Federal Claims grant of government's motion for summary judgment of contract liability is affirmed.
